微信客服
Telegram:guangsuan
电话联系:18928809533
发送邮件:[email protected]

내 블로그 페이지가 구글에 색인되지 않는 이유 | 해결 방법

本文作者:Don jiang

누락된 색인을 해결하기 위한 4단계 프로세스:

  1. robots.txt 확인: 서버 또는 사이트 관리자 페이지에 접속하여 Disallow: / 또는 특정 경로 차단(예: Disallow: /post/)이 없는지 확인합니다. Google Search Console(GSC)의 “robots.txt 테스트 도구”를 사용하여 검증하세요.
  2. Sitemap 제출: GSC의 “색인 생성 – Sitemaps” 메뉴에서 모든 포스트 URL이 포함된 XML 지도를 추가합니다. 제출 후 7~14일 동안 색인 생성 범위의 변화를 모니터링하세요.
  3. 내용 품질 최적화: 단일 콘텐츠는 800자 이상, 독창성 85% 이상(Copyscape 등 활용)을 유지하고, 3~5개의 관련 내부 링크를 삽입하세요.
  4. 색인 가속화: 콘텐츠 게시 후 24시간 이내에 GSC “URL 검사” 도구에서 “색인 생성 요청”을 클릭하고, Twitter/LinkedIn 등 SNS에 링크를 공유하여 유입을 유도하세요.

데이터에 따르면 색인 누락 문제의 90%는 robots 제한이나 수동 제출 미비로 인해 발생하며, 위 절차를 따르면 2주 이내에 색인 생성률을 80% 이상으로 높일 수 있습니다.

왜 내 블로그 페이지가 구글에 수집되지 않을까

Google Search Console에 사이트 제출 및 인증하기

신규 등록된 블로그의 72%가 첫 달에 색인되지 않는 이유 중 하나는 구글에 사이트를 능동적으로 “선언”하지 않았기 때문입니다.

공식 관리 도구인 Google Search Console(GSC)을 사용하면, 인증 후 4주 이내에 사이트의 78%가 색인에 포함됩니다(Google 공식 데이터).

DNS 레코드, HTML 파일 등 4가지 인증 방식을 통해 소유권을 빠르게 증명할 수 있으며, Sitemap 제출 후 구글의 크롤링 빈도는 평균 3배 증가합니다.

인증 완료를 위한 6단계

1단계: Google Search Console 가입 또는 로그인

먼저 브라우저를 열고 GSC 공식 웹사이트 주소(https://search.google.com/search-console)를 입력합니다.

처음 사용하는 경우 오른쪽 상단의 “계정 만들기”를 클릭하고 Gmail 계정으로 가입하세요. 로그인 후 페이지가 “속성 개요”로 이동하면 왼쪽 상단의 “+ 속성 추가” 버튼을 클릭합니다.

블로그의 전체 URL을 입력하세요. 반드시 프로토콜 헤더(https:// 또는 http://)를 포함해야 하며(예: https://www.yourblog.com), 슬래시나 철자가 틀리지 않도록 주의하세요.

입력 후 “계속”을 클릭하면 시스템이 URL 형식이 올바른지 자동으로 확인합니다.

: 블로그에 Cloudflare와 같은 CDN을 사용하는 경우, 입력한 URL이 CDN에 설정된 도메인과 일치해야 인증 오류를 방지할 수 있습니다.

2단계: 인증 방식 선택

GSC는 4가지 인증 방식을 제공합니다:

  1. DNS 레코드 인증: 도메인 관리 페이지를 다룰 줄 아는 사용자에게 적합합니다. 도메인 등록업체(예: Namecheap, 가비아 등)의 DNS 관리 페이지에서 TXT 레코드를 추가해야 합니다.
  2. HTML 파일 업로드: 서버에 접속할 수 있는 사용자에게 적합합니다. GSC에서 제공하는 HTML 파일을 다운로드하여 웹사이트 루트 디렉토리(https://www.yourblog.com/ 접속 시 바로 보이는 폴더)에 업로드합니다.
  3. 메타 태그 삽입: WordPress나 Wix 같은 빌더를 사용하는 사용자에게 적합합니다. 코드 한 줄을 복사하여 웹사이트 헤더 부분에 붙여넣기만 하면 되므로 서버를 만질 필요가 없습니다.
  4. Google 애널리틱스 연결: 이미 GA를 설치한 사용자에게 적합합니다. GA 측정 ID를 입력하면 GSC가 자동으로 대조합니다.
3단계: DNS 레코드 인증

“DNS 레코드 인증”을 선택하면 GSC에서 google-site-verification=ABC123xyz와 같은 TXT 값을 제공합니다.

  1. 도메인 등록업체 관리 페이지 로그인: 예를 들어 Namecheap의 경우 “Domain List” -> 도메인 선택 -> “Advanced DNS”를 클릭합니다.
  2. TXT 레코드 추가: 호스트 이름에 @(루트 도메인 의미) 또는 하위 도메인(예: blog)을 입력하고, 유형을 “TXT”로 선택한 뒤 GSC에서 받은 코드를 붙여넣습니다. TTL은 기본값(보통 1시간)으로 유지합니다.
  3. 반영 대기: DNS 레코드가 전 세계적으로 동기화되는 데는 최소 10분에서 최대 24시간이 소요될 수 있습니다. DNS Checker를 통해 TXT 레코드가 조회되는지 확인해 보세요.
  4. GSC에서 확인: 반영이 확인되면 “확인” 버튼을 클릭합니다.

Cloudflare 문서에 따르면 DNS 인증 실패의 95%는 TXT 레코드 미반영이나 철자 오류(예: @ 대신 www 입력) 때문입니다.

4단계: HTML 파일 업로드

“HTML 파일 다운로드”를 선택하면 google123456.html과 같은 파일이 제공됩니다. 다음 3단계를 따르세요:

  1. 파일 업로드: FTP 도구(예: FileZilla)나 서버 패널(예: cPanel의 파일 관리자)을 사용하여 파일을 웹사이트 루트 디렉토리에 업로드합니다. cPanel의 경우 보통 public_html 폴더입니다.
  2. 접속 테스트: 브라우저에 파일 URL(예: https://www.yourblog.com/google123456.html)을 입력하여 “Google Verification” 문구가 보이면 올바르게 배치된 것입니다.
  3. GSC에서 확인: “확인” 버튼을 클릭하면 GSC가 파일을 크롤링하여 인증을 완료합니다.

자주 묻는 질문: 파일 접속 시 404 오류가 난다면 루트 디렉토리가 아닐 확률이 높습니다.

“로그인 필요” 메시지가 뜬다면 서버 권한 설정에서 접근 제한을 해제해야 합니다.

5단계: 메타 태그 삽입

가장 많이 쓰이는 WordPress를 예로 들면 다음과 같습니다:

  1. 관리자 페이지 접속: WordPress 대시보드에서 “외모” -> “사용자 정의하기”를 클릭합니다.
  2. 코드 추가: “추가 CSS 및 코드”(테마에 따라 사용자 정의 코드 또는 헤더/푸터로 표기)를 선택하고 <head> 섹션에 메타 태그를 붙여넣습니다. 태그 형식: <meta name="google-site-verification" content="ABC123xyz">.
  3. 저장 및 확인: “공개”를 누른 후 웹페이지 우클릭 -> “페이지 소스 보기”에서 google-site-verification을 검색해 코드가 <head> 안에 있는지 확인합니다.

Wix 사용자는 ‘설정’ -> ‘사용자 정의 코드’ -> ‘헤더’에 추가합니다.

Squarespace는 ‘설정’ -> ‘고급’ -> ‘코드 주입’ -> ‘헤더’에 추가합니다.

6단계: Google 애널리틱스 연결

이미 GA4 또는 유니버설 애널리틱스가 설치되어 있다면 이 방법이 가장 빠릅니다:

  1. GA 측정 ID 확인: GA4 ID는 G-XXXXXXX 형식입니다. GA 관리 페이지의 ‘데이터 스트림’에서 확인할 수 있습니다.
  2. GSC에 ID 입력: “Google 애널리틱스 인증”을 선택하고 측정 ID를 붙여넣습니다.
  3. GSC 확인 대기: GSC가 추적 코드를 통해 소유권을 확인하며, 보통 몇 초 내에 완료됩니다.

주의: 인증에 실패하면 측정 ID 오타나 GA 코드가 정상적으로 로드되는지(GA Debugger 확장 프로그램 활용) 확인하세요.

Sitemap 제출로 색인 가속화

Sitemap 생성 방법

1. WordPress 사용자: Sitemap 생성 플러그인이 잘 갖춰져 있습니다. 대표적으로 Yoast SEO와 Rank Math가 있습니다.

Yoast 기준:

  • 플러그인 활성화 후 ‘SEO’ -> ‘일반’ -> ‘Sitemap’으로 이동합니다.
  • ‘XML Sitemap 활성화’ 스위치를 켜면 자동으로 sitemap_index.xml(기본 인덱스) 및 포스트, 페이지용 하위 파일이 생성됩니다.
  • ‘Sitemap 보기’를 클릭해 주소(보통 https://www.yourblog.com/sitemap_index.xml)를 확인합니다.

참고: ‘튜토리얼’, ‘리뷰’와 같은 사용자 정의 포스트 타입이 있다면 설정에서 이를 포함하도록 체크해야 Sitemap에 반영됩니다.

2. 정적 블로그 사용자(Hexo/Hugo/Jekyll): 플러그인 대신 테마 설정에서 생성합니다. Hugo 예시:

  • config.toml에 설정 추가: sitemap filename = "sitemap.xml" changeFreq = "weekly" priority = 0.5.
  • hugo 명령어로 빌드하면 public 폴더에 Sitemap이 생성됩니다.

3. 커스텀 코드 블로그: 직접 XML 형식을 작성하거나 Python 스크립트를 사용하여 HTML 파일을 스캔해 자동 생성할 수 있습니다.

Sitemap 제출: GSC 구체적 조작법

Sitemap을 생성했다면 구글에게 위치를 알려줘야 합니다.

  1. GSC 로그인 후 해당 블로그 속성으로 들어갑니다.
  2. 왼쪽 사이드바에서 ‘색인 생성’ -> ‘Sitemaps’를 클릭합니다.
  3. ‘새 사이트맵 추가’에 Sitemap 주소를 입력합니다.
  4. ‘제출’을 클릭하면 처리가 시작됩니다.

제출 후 GSC ‘색인 생성’ -> ‘페이지’에서 상태를 확인하세요:

  • 색인 생성됨: 색인이 완료되어 검색 결과에 노출될 수 있는 상태입니다.
  • 발견됨 – 현재 색인이 생성되지 않음: 크롤링은 했으나 품질 등의 이유로 보류된 상태입니다.
  • 제외됨: robots.txt 차단, 404 오류 등으로 제외된 상태입니다.
제출 후 효과가 없을 때
  1. Sitemap 형식 오류: Sitemap 유효성 검사 도구로 XML 태그 오타나 특수문자 이스케이프 오류가 없는지 확인하세요.
  2. 주소 불일치: 입력한 URL이 실제 접속 가능한지, GSC 속성 도메인과 일치하는지 확인하세요.
  3. 내용 품질 저하: 구글이 수집은 했으나 색인하지 않는다면 중복되거나 저급한 콘텐츠일 수 있습니다. GSC에서 상세 원인을 파악하세요.

Google 공식 사례에 따르면 Sitemap 제출 후 신규 블로그의 첫 페이지 색인 소요 시간은 평균 38일에서 11일로 단축되었습니다.

구조화된 데이터(Schema Markup) 추가

구조화된 데이터는 구글이 페이지 내용을 이해하도록 돕는 표준화된 언어입니다. 정밀한 Schema를 추가한 블로그는 크롤러의 분석 시간이 40% 단축됩니다(Google 2023 검색 기술 보고서).

올바른 Schema 유형 선택

  1. 튜토리얼/가이드(HowTo): 단계별 설명이 포함된 콘텐츠에 권장됩니다. totalTime, supply, step 필드를 포함하세요.
  2. 제품/서비스 리뷰(Review): itemReviewed, reviewRating(별점)을 포함하여 구글 검색 결과에 직접 평점을 노출할 수 있습니다.
  3. Q&A/FAQ(FAQPage): mainEntity를 통해 질문과 답변을 구조화하면 검색 결과의 FAQ 섹션에 노출될 확률이 높아집니다.
  4. 일반 기사/칼럼(Article): headline, datePublished, author 정보를 통해 콘텐츠의 전문성과 신선도를 증명하세요.
코드 생성 및 삽입

Google의 Structured Data Markup Helper를 사용하면 몇 분 안에 JSON-LD 코드를 생성할 수 있습니다. 생성된 코드는 반드시 <head> 태그 상단이나 <body> 시작 부분에 배치하여 크롤러가 가장 먼저 읽도록 하세요.

테스트 및 최적화

GSC의 ‘개선사항’ 보고서나 Schema Markup Validator를 사용하여 오류를 잡아내세요. 날짜 형식(ISO 8601)이 틀리거나 필수 필드가 누락되는 경우가 가장 흔한 실수입니다.

인내심을 갖고 양질의 콘텐츠 지속 발행

데이터에 따르면 신규 블로그 페이지가 구글에 색인되는 평균 주기는 45-90일입니다(Semrush 2023). 주 2회 이상 정기적으로 업데이트하는 사이트는 크롤링 빈도가 초기 단계보다 2.3배 높습니다.

구글 색인에는 검증 시간이 필요합니다

  1. 첫 크롤링 시점: 도메인 활성화 후 보통 3-7일 이내에 첫 방문이 이루어집니다.
  2. 대기 구역(Index Queue): 수집된 내용은 알고리즘의 심사를 기다리는 대기열에 들어갑니다. 독창성이 85% 이상인 콘텐츠는 이 과정을 58% 더 빠르게 통과합니다.
  3. 사용자 반응 신호: 클릭률(CTR)이 높고 페이지 체류 시간이 90초 이상인 콘텐츠는 알고리즘이 “가치 있는 정보”로 판단하여 우선적으로 색인합니다.

양질의 콘텐츠가 색인을 앞당기는 방법

  • 명확한 페이지 구조: H2, H3 제목을 활용하여 계층을 나누면 크롤러가 내용을 파악하기 훨씬 쉬워집니다.
  • 특정 분야 집중(Niche Focus): 한 분야의 글을 꾸준히 쓰면 구글이 해당 사이트를 “전문 정보원”으로 인식하여 색인 속도가 빨라집니다.
  • 사용자의 구체적 문제 해결: 포괄적인 제목보다 사용자의 통점을 찌르는 구체적인 답변형 콘텐츠가 더 높은 색인율을 기록합니다.

색인 생성은 시작일 뿐입니다. 사용자의 실제 요구를 해결하는 고품질 콘텐츠를 지속적으로 생산하는 것이 SEO의 궁극적인 목표입니다.

滚动至顶部